Calculation Methodology
The Percentage of EV Sales is calculated by dividing the number of electric vehicles sold by the total number of vehicles sold, then multiplying by 100 to express it as a percentage.
Formula:
Step-by-step Calculation:
- Determine the Time Period:
Define the period you are analyzing (e.g., monthly, quarterly, annually).
- Gather Total Vehicle Sales:
Sum the total number of all vehicles sold within the defined period.
- Gather Total EV Sales:
Sum the total number of electric vehicles sold within the same defined period.
- Apply the Formula:
Divide the total EV sales by the total vehicle sales and multiply by 100.
Example:
Let's say in a given quarter:
Total Vehicle Sales = 10,000
Total EV Sales = 1,500
Percentage of EV Sales = (1,500 / 10,000) * 100 = 15%

Business Value
The Percentage of EV Sales KPI is crucial for several reasons:
- Market Share Analysis:
It helps automotive companies understand their position in the growing EV market and track their progress against competitors.
- Strategic Planning:
It informs decisions about production capacity, investment in EV technology, and marketing strategies.
- Sales Performance Tracking:
It allows companies to monitor the effectiveness of their EV sales efforts and identify areas for improvement.
- Government Compliance:
It helps companies track their progress towards meeting government regulations and incentives related to EV adoption.
- Customer Behavior Analysis:
By analyzing EV sales data alongside customer demographics, companies can better understand their target market and tailor their offerings.
- Investment Decisions:
Investors use this KPI to assess the growth potential of automotive companies in the EV sector.
